WebGenPath offers a full menu of individual sexually transmitted infection (STI) tests and STI profiles for both males and females. These tests can be performed on urine, cervical/vaginal samples, anal samples, oral samples, and blood. WebJan 7, 2024 · Genetic testing for psychiatric medications has been around for well over a decade, but genetics companies, such as GeneSight and GenoMind, are taking this testing to the next level. With a cotton swab of your cheek, they can run a myriad of tests accurately, efficiently and on a scale that makes genetic testing more accessible and …

BioReference is pleased to offer the 4Kscore® for accurately identifying a man’s risk of aggressive prostate cancer. The 4Kscore® test can distinguish men with a low risk of having aggressive prostate cancer on biopsy from those with a high risk, helping to avoid unnecessary biopsies and ... bird on a wire tv seriesWebTest Orders and Reports.
